ORANGE COUNTY, Fla. -- A woman was walking in her neighborhood, investigators say, when a car ran off the road and hit her. A white sports car veered off the road and hit Nancy Adams in the Sky Lake subdivision in Orange County on Wednesday night.Her husband, Charles Adams, told Eyewitness News he isn't surprised. Charles says reckless drivers in the neighborhood are a major issue.Charles Adams is the homeowners' association president and says he's been trying to get help for months. Drivers have run into light poles, fences, homes and now his wife.“I was hoping it would never come to this. Obviously it looks like they don’t do anything until someone's hurt or killed. It’s got to stop,” he said.Nancy Adams suffered two broken legs, a collapsed lung and a broken hip. She's in critical condition at Orlando Regional Medical Center.The driver of the car admitted he was changing the radio station when he ran off the road. Investigators say charges against the driver are pending.
